RECORDER FUNCTION
Playing back the recorded audio on the PC
You can play back the recorded audio on your PC�
L Operation data is not displayed�
L Windows 11 is used for these instructions�
Example: Playing back the audio file on the microSD
card on your PC�
[MENU] > SET > Function > USB Connect
1� Connect the transceiver and PC with a USB cable�

2� Push [MENU]�
3� Select "Function" in the "SET" menu�
4� Select "USB Connect�"
5� Select "SD Card Mode�"
• A confirmation dialog is displayed
6� Select "YES�"
• The transceiver is connected to the PC in the SD
Card mode, and the SD card folder is displayed on
the PC screen�
• The microSD card are directly accessed from the PC�
7� Double-click the 'ID-52' folder�
8� Double-click the 'Voice' folder�

9� Double-click the folder that contains the audio file
to play it back� (Example: "20240605")
10� Double-click the file to play it back�
(Example: "20240605_120122B�wav")
L See the instruction manual of your player for
operation details�
L The audio file may not play back, depending on the
player�
